The famous Del opened in February 1888 and was declared a Historic Landmark in 1977. The Hotel was also the first with electricity, thanks to Thomas Edison.
Hollywood also used the Hotel in the movie “Some like it hot” with Marilyn Monroe, Tony Curtis and Jack Lemmon. The Del Coronado has a very interesting and rich history. A must see when in San Diego.
There are two ways to visit Coronado Island. There is the Ferry that leaves from the Harbor in Downtown San Diego, or with the car, driving across the famous Coronado Bridge which was finished in 1969. People used to pay a fee when crossing the bridge. I can’t remember how much it was, either 50 or 75 cents. It may have been as much as a Dollar. The money was collected to pay for the bridge.
